common.you_need_to_be_loggedin_to_add_tool_in_favorites
Bezplatný analyzátor URL – rozdělte a analyzujte adresy URL
Hang tight! We're processing your request
Vývoj webu vyžaduje adresy URL (Uniform Resource Locators).
Vlastnosti analyzátoru URL
Analyzátor adres URL nabízí řadu funkcí, které zjednodušují práci s adresami URL ve webových aplikacích.
Funkce 1: Extrakce komponent URL:
URL Parser umožňuje vývojářům snadno extrahovat různé komponenty URL, jako je schéma, doména, port, cesta, parametry dotazu a identifikátor fragmentu.
Funkce 2: Ověření adresy URL:
Ověření adres URL je zásadní pro zajištění toho, aby dodržovaly správný formát a aby se zabránilo chybám ve webových aplikacích.
Funkce 3: Manipulace s adresou URL:
URL Parser usnadňuje manipulaci s URL tím, že nabízí metody pro úpravu konkrétních komponent, jako jsou parametry dotazu nebo identifikátory fragmentů.
Funkce 4: Zpracování parametrů dotazu:
Parametry dotazu URL často předávají data mezi webovými stránkami nebo filtrují obsah.
Funkce 5: Podpora Unicode:
S rostoucí internacionalizací webu se stalo nezbytností zpracování ne-ASCII znaků v URL.
Jak používat analyzátor URL
Použití analyzátoru adres URL ve vašem projektu vývoje webu je jednoduché.
Krok 1: Nainstalujte knihovnu URL Parser:
Začněte instalací knihovny URL Parser, kterou lze obvykle získat prostřednictvím správců balíčků, jako je npm, Composer nebo pip, v závislosti na vašem programovacím jazyku a frameworku.
Krok 2: Importujte knihovnu do projektu:
Po instalaci importujte knihovnu URL Parser do svého projektu.
Krok 3: Vytvořte instanci třídy URL Parser Class:
Dále vytvořte instanci třídy URL Parser poskytované knihovnou.
Krok 4: Analýza adresy URL pomocí instance analyzátoru:
Jakmile máte instanci analyzátoru URL, můžete analyzovat adresy URL voláním příslušných metod nebo funkcí poskytovaných knihovnou.
Příklady URL Parser
Pro ilustraci praktického použití analyzátoru adres URL uveďme několik příkladů:
Příklad 1: Analýza jednoduché adresy URL:
Předpokládejme, že máme následující adresu URL: https://example.com/cesta/stranka.html?param1=value1¶m2=value2.
Příklad 2: Extrahování komponent ze složité adresy URL:
Zvažte složitější adresu URL, jako je https://example.com:8080/cesta/stranka.html?param1=hodnota1#sekce.
Omezení analyzátoru URL
Přestože analyzátory adres URL nabízejí významné výhody, je důležité uznat jejich omezení.
Omezení 1: Zpracování nestandardních adres URL:
Analyzátory adres URL pomáhají zpracovávat standardní adresy URL, které splňují definované specifikace.
Omezení 2: Omezená podpora pro jiné než ASCII znaky v některých analyzátorech:
Ačkoli mnoho analyzátorů adres URL poskytuje vynikající podporu pro znaky Unicode a jiné znaky než ASCII, některé starší nebo méně úplné analyzátory mohou potřebovat pomoc se zpracováním takových znaků.
Ochrana soukromí a zabezpečení
Při používání analyzátoru adres URL je nezbytné zvážit aspekty ochrany soukromí a zabezpečení:
Problémy s ochranou soukromí při analýze URL:
Analýza adresy URL může zahrnovat extrakci citlivých informací, jako jsou parametry dotazu nebo data generovaná uživateli.
Bezpečnostní aspekty při používání analyzátoru URL:
Adresy URL jsou běžně zneužívány k bezpečnostním útokům, jako je cross-site scripting (XSS) nebo injekční útoky.
Informace o zákaznické podpoře
Existuje účinný systém zákaznické podpory, který vám může pomoci vyřešit vaše problémy týkající se analyzátoru URL.
Související nástroje pro analýzu URL
Kromě analyzátorů adres URL může několik souvisejících nástrojů a knihoven vylepšit vaše možnosti zpracování adres URL.
Závěr
Stručně řečeno, analyzátor adres URL je neocenitelným nástrojem pro vývojáře pracující s adresami URL ve webových aplikacích.
Související nástroje
Často kladené otázky
-
Ano, analyzátory URL jsou k dispozici pro nejoblíbenější programovací jazyky a rámce, včetně JavaScriptu, Pythonu, PHP a dalších.
-
Zatímco analyzátory adres URL jsou užitečné při vývoji webu, mohou být užitečné i v jiných oblastech, jako je analýza dat, web scraping nebo vytváření rozhraní API, která zpracovávají koncové body založené na adresách URL.
-
Mnoho knihoven analyzátorů adres URL je open source a volně dostupných a nabízí robustní funkce zdarma.
-
Díky podpoře Unicode většina analyzátorů URL podporuje speciální a neanglické znaky.
-
I když je ruční analýza možná, vyhrazená knihovna URL Parser výrazně zjednodušuje proces, poskytuje standardizované funkce a zajišťuje lepší kompatibilitu v různých scénářích.